Director of Studies - English Language Jobs In Egypt And Career In International Language Institute Vacancies In Cairo 2014
Employer International Language Institute (ILI)
Job Title Director of Studies - English Language
Languages English / Arabic
Country Egypt
Job Category Education, Management, Teaching
Job Type Full Time
Description a. To Recruit and Manage Teachers Interviewing and selecting new teachers of English. Making sure job outlines, pay scales, etc., are up-to-date with accounting/personnel. Setting up monthly schedules of classroom observation/sitting-in of teachers by yourself or your coordinators. Doing three-month probationary teacher appraisals. Doing six-month performance reviews and annual assessment for teachers+. Running monthly staff meetings of all teachers. b. To Line Manage Coordinators and Teachers Being the line manager to coordinator(s) and full-time/part-time teachers. Ensuring that coordinator(s) present six-month job plans. By reviewing progress against these targets every six-months. c. Timetables and Holidays Doing the annual holiday schedule for full-timers. Helping administration sort out timetables and carefully allocating full-time teachers to classes, then part-timers. Making sure coordinator(s) are on a month-on/month-off schedule as far as possible teaching, as and when necessary. d. To Do Timetabling and Deal with Administration/Surveys/Problems Helping administration place students in class. Running the mid course surveys with students. Reporting to Executive Director. Responding to complaints and providing advice and follow-up to students. f. Attending Management Meetings Meeting the CEO/Executive Director weekly. Attending the bi-weekly senior staff meetings.
Qualifications - Postgraduate Studies are preferable. - Experience in the same position.
Gender Any
Education major Linguistic
Experience 10-15 Years.
Other Skills To know timetabling and deal with administration/surveys/problems. Work and plan on your own initiative. Good experience in teaching all levels of English, preferably ESP and IELTS. Able to listen/diplomatic. Good computer skills. Good training skills. Team worker and a good facilitator.
